  • AnonymousCoward's picture
    AnonymousCoward (not verified)

    Hey thats not Penelope Cruz it's Salma Hayek.

    Jan 25, 2004
  • Robblink's picture

    Thanks! I thought Coca-Cola was following up on Penelope Cruz's burp commercial!

    Jan 25, 2004

